Output 593c23e09b806a60b7ff20a5fc39e0bcc778c96c79ce276283238b8280d92413:27

value
55734200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f99e64682108d818690ca1c4a37bfe34fe2fffd OP_EQUAL
address
MDhTAe96x41PRQ2N974KufbwBdFEcbXdYT
transaction
593c23e09b806a60b7ff20a5fc39e0bcc778c96c79ce276283238b8280d92413
spent
true